A 6.1 magnitude quake shook the Philippines’ Mindanao, the European-Mediterranean Seismological Centre (EMSC) reported Friday.
The quake occurred 55 km south of Mati and 10 km east of Nangan, Philippines. The event was located at a depth of 60 km.
At this moment, there are no details about material damage and loss of human lives.
